India’s Jehan Daruvala raced to his second Monaco podium in as many years after a hard-fought battle for the lead in the Formula 2 Championship’s Sprint race on Saturday.
Also Read: Double points for Kush, but disappointment for Jehan
The 24-year-old, who races for Dutch team MP Motorsport, crossed the line behind Ayumu Iwasa in a safety car interrupted race. Jehan harried the Japanese racer for much of the 30-lap race only to be forced to back off in the closing stages.
